What is Gambling?

Gambling is the act of wagering money or something of value on an event with an uncertain outcome, with the primary intent of winning additional money or goods. It encompasses a wide range of activities, from traditional casino games like poker and blackjack to modern online gaming platforms. Understanding the fundamental concept of risk versus reward is crucial for anyone considering stepping into the world of gambling. The thrill of gambling lies in its unpredictability, as players often rely on a combination of luck and strategy. While games of chance, such as slot machines, are purely based on luck, others, like poker, require skill and psychological acumen. Beginners must familiarize themselves with various game types to find what suits their interests and skill levels best.

Types of Gambling

Gambling can be broadly categorized into two main types: games of chance and games of skill. Games of chance, such as roulette and slot machines, depend heavily on luck. Players have little control over the outcome, making these games more unpredictable and exciting for those seeking a quick thrill.

On the other hand, games of skill, such as poker and blackjack, allow players to apply strategies to increase their chances of winning. Understanding the difference between these two types is vital for beginners, as it helps in choosing the right games that align with personal preferences and desired gaming experiences.

Understanding Odds and Payouts

One of the most critical aspects of gambling is understanding odds and payouts. Odds represent the likelihood of a specific outcome occurring, and they are often displayed in various formats, such as fractional, decimal, or moneyline. Familiarizing oneself with how to interpret these odds can enhance a player’s ability to make informed decisions when betting.

Payouts, on the other hand, are the returns players receive if they win a bet. It’s essential for beginners to comprehend how different games calculate payouts and what factors influence these numbers, including house edge and return-to-player percentages. This knowledge allows players to assess potential risks and rewards more accurately.

Responsible Gambling Practices

As exciting as gambling can be, it is crucial to practice responsible gaming habits. This means setting personal limits on the amount of time and money spent on gambling activities. Many casinos and online platforms offer tools to help players manage their gaming habits, including deposit limits and self-exclusion options.

Additionally, understanding the signs of problem gambling can help players recognize when their gambling behavior becomes unhealthy. By remaining mindful of their gaming habits, beginners can ensure that gambling remains an enjoyable pastime rather than a detrimental activity.
